I have a spreadsheet that shows cells with Merge Cells turned on. However,
when the "cell" is selected it shows a 'Sum=' in the status bar with the total of the unseen values. All indicators show that the cells are Merged but in fact they aren't. It wasn't detected and my sheet had hidden values in excess of 1.5 million dollars that caused totals to be reported incorrect. How do I find out where these 'cosmetic only' merges are without hunting through every single cell in the entire spreadsheet? |
